Merck Animal Health launches pet diabetes tracking app

2/11/2016



MADISON, N.J. — Merck Animal Health rolled out an app Thursday  that it hopes will make it easier for pet owners to manage their pet’s diabetes on the go. The Pet Diabetes Tracker app, available for iOS and Android devices, lets owners input such information as blood glucose levels, weight, body condition and food and water consumption. 


 


Owners are also able to input the amount of insulin given to a pet and set reminders for dosing. The app also provides users the opportunity to order more insulin. 


 


“To help ensure the long-term health and well-being of a pet, successfully managing the various facets of the disease and treatment is critical,” said Madeleine Stahl, associate director of scientific marketing affairs at Merck Animal Health. “I think pet owners — especially those with a newly diagnosed pet — will find this app an incredibly useful tool because it puts all the pertinent diabetic health information at their fingertips.”
